UPDATE:

New menu mods - v4.2 (1.38-1.43) & v5.2 (1.44-1.46) - v4.2 and v5.2 have the exact same look and functionality, just use the correct one for your game version.

Added new menu slider - "How far you can move your head up/down in the drivers seat (TIR y)".
Setting this to '1' (lowest value) will disable TIR y for driving seat or '5' (highest value) for 3 times more height movement than game default.
Note: TIR y is always enabled outside for crouching and standing on your tippy toes.

'TDE Unsupported' - Tweak to window blocking code, default 70% for the "Adjust to keep your head inside the closed window" slider.

'TDE Unsupported' - Added new menu slider 'Increase to prevent head height auto lowering when turning towards the closed window.'
SCS truck camera files are not consistent, some don't auto lower your head when turning out of the window, but most do. Setting 100% counteracts that downward movement when the window is closed to give a better look back view. But if there's no auto lowering within the cam file, your head will raise up instead, set to 0% in this case.

Amended menu wording from: "Window blocking for LHD Truck (Untick) or for RHD Truck (Tick)"
to a more appropriate one "Driving position for LHD Truck (Untick) or for RHD Truck (Tick)"

@pavanchavda - Thanks for your feedback... so many options within TDE that it's possible i've missed something in regard to testing unsupported as I only ever drive with supported trucks.

Doing a quick test using 'TDE unsupported' and a game default Volvo FH:
CAM 1: Unsupported ETS LHD Truck - Defaults
OR
CAM 1: Unsupported LHD Truck - Defaults with No Window Blocking
AND
uset g_eye_preset_5 "g:RHD_ETS_outside_steer"
uset g_eye_preset_4 "g:LHD_ETS_outside_steer"

Works as expected, stood outside drivers door when using 'look action' or pressing '4'.
Steering moves around the truck.

If I then cause a typo for the outside preset so that it won't load when using 'look action' or pressing '4'
uset g_eye_preset_4 "g:LHD_ETS_outside_steerx" <-- 'x' added to cause error

It then looks like what you see... low quality interior looking forward.
Image

I hope that's what your problem is!

EDIT:
Here's where I think you went wrong...

In your test profile you followed the post 2 instructions, edited config_local.cfg and copied the quick start controls.sii file.
Added the TDE mod and checked it worked in game with the basic 1/2/3/4 test and then added your wheel/buttons etc to do a proper test.

Happy with the results, you then copied your newly updated controls.sii file from test profile to your modded profile... but forgot to copy config_local.cfg from test profile or forgot to edit the one within your modded profile and hence why you have the problem.

Either way, I've added a new Q & A.

Q - When I use 'look action' or press '4' for outside the interior just changes to low quality, what's wrong?
A - Check that you made the required edits to your config_local.cfg file for 'uset g_eye_preset_4 & 5'

UPDATE:

New menu mods - TDE v4.3 (1.38-1.43) & TDE v5.3 (1.44-1.46) - v4.3 and v5.3 have the exact same look and functionality, just use the correct one for your game version.

New 'Cabin Camera Creator' mods - CCC v4.0 (1.38-1.43) & CCC v5.0 (1.44-1.46) - v4.0 and v5.0 have the exact same look and functionality, just use the correct one for your game version and current in use TDE mod.
Only the version numbers have changed to match the TDE version that they work with. TDE v4.x & CCC v4.0 - TDE v5.x & CCC v5.0.

Amended 'supported' truck list to match the 'brand' name in the games menu rather than the model name within the game files.

New - Newly added ATS truck, Western Star 5700XE, now 'supported'.

New - TDE Passenger Seat & Sleeper Presets v5.1.zip - Amended truck names to match the 'brand' name in games menu rather than the model name within the game files. Added Western Star 5700XE presets.

New - Driving Seat 'Head Roll' (TIR roll) movement - Disable 1.00 - Enable 1.01 (min) to 5.00 (max) slider. Max is whatever your TrackIR software 'roll curve' is.

Amended - 'Supported' trucks can now use the 'adjust to keep head inside closed window' slider to give a better look back view. TDE presets updated to suit.

New - Set 'c_ht_roll 0, 1, 2 or 3' for these extra functions:
0=No extra functions
1=Passenger/Sleeper/Outside 'Head Roll'
2=Passenger/Sleeper 'Head Zoom'
3=Passenger/Sleeper/Outside 'Head Roll' & Passenger/Sleeper 'Head Zoom'

New - When outside and you press your accelerator/brake pedals to change the 'walk' path, your view will now rotate at the same time to point you in your chosen path direction. You still have full look left/right movement and must still keep a constant pressure on the pedal to hold the 'walk' path. Easier when using 'stepped' option below.

Amended - When outside your accelerator/brake/clutch pedals can now be set as default (variable) or stepped movement via 'eyepreset 4 & 5'. Both options are now within the TDE code, rather than previously having to copy/paste alternate lines. If pedal pots are dirty the variable movement will be jittery, use stepped movement instead.
See 'Post 06 - Optional edits' for all available options for 'eyepreset 4 & 5': https://roextended.ro/forum/viewtopic.p ... 462#p46462

New - Optional - When outside you can now lean towards or away from your truck & trailer(s) with your head whilst 'walking' the outside path. Set via 'eyepreset 4 & 5'. See 'Post 06 - Optional edits' for all available options for 'eyepreset 4 & 5': https://roextended.ro/forum/viewtopic.p ... 462#p46462

Amended - Outside collison has been disabled as it was more annoying than useful.

New 'Look Action' - When in the sleeper area look up at the ceiling and press 'Action' to sleep (you must already be parked on a rest icon).
Look down from the ceiling and press 'Action' to return to the drivers seat. So you now have a reason to use the sleeper!

Added to Q&A section:
Q - How can I drive when using game default external cameras? My controls are disabled.
A - Open the TDE menu and untick the 'Enable TDE code' box at the top left. Choose your external camera and drive (cam 5 won't work correctly whilst the TDE mod is loaded).
